Hi all,
So I am gonna be towing a 1,000lb camping teardrop with my 2 door JL. Because it is a 2 door I ordered my trailer with electronic brakes since it was only an extra $350. I know the trailer is light but I have a 2 door with sport brakes and better safe than sorry. And I have never towed in my life.
I made a big mistake and dint get the towing package. I have a rugged ridge receiver installed but no wiring harness. I am gonna need the mopar because it is a 7 pin but I will also need a brake controller.
My question is. How hard is this as a DYI project? I am somewhat familiar with the wiring harness install but clueless about the brake controller.
I have done a few projects on the jeep myself:
- Installed metal bumpers and winch.
- Installed JKS quick disconnects.
- Installed rock sliders.
- Installed rubicon suspension (with lots of help, but I know I could do it myself now).
- Oil changes and tire rotations.
Not sure about the difficulty with the brake controller. In case I dont have time to do the install, is there anyone other than the dealer that would install this for me? How much should I pay if I have someone take care this for me?
from the research Ive done here I am thinking installing the mopar trailer harness and using the curt wireless brake controller. It is pricey but seems worth it.
